(Joe Burbank/Orlando Sentinel) (Joe Burbank/Orlando Sentinel), Researchers from the St. Augustine Lighthouse Archaeological Maritime Program dig, Monday, December 5, 2022, to investigate what they say is shipwreck, possibly from the 1800s, partially uncovered during severe beach erosion from Hurricane Ian and Tropical Storm Nicole in Daytona Beach Shores, Fla. State archeologists are reportedly expected to also visit the site this week. Strategies may include temporary relocation and rental assistance, debris removal and short-term repairs to prevent further damage to the structure or to allow for occupancy until further repairs are made. The Red Cross is providing financial assistance, based on household size, to people whose homes were confirmed to have been destroyed or sustained major structural damage from Hurricane Ian in September 2022, or Hurricane Nicole in November 2022.
